Beyoncé, J Balvin drop 'Mi gente' remix for natural-disaster relief

Singer Beyoncé Knowles has joined hands with "Mi gente" famed J Balvin and Willy Williams for a new version of the Spanish song in support of natural-disaster relief efforts.
 
She is donating her proceeds from the song to charities including CEMA, UNICEF and Somos Una Voz for Puerto Rico, Mexico and other affected Caribbean islands, reports variety.com.
 
"I am donating my proceeds from this song to hurricane relief charities for Puerto Rico, Mexico and the other affected Caribbean islands," Beyoncé announced with a series of Instagram posts Thursday night.
 
The original version, which pairs Colombian singer Balvin with French artist/producer Williams, was originally released in June and ended the 14-week reign of singer Luis Fonsi and Daddy Yankee's "Despacito" atop Spotify's Global chart.
 
Balvin, who has been collaborated with recording artists from all genres including pop star Justin Bieber, has millions of followers as does Beyoncé with 106 million followers on Instagram alone.
